Lincoln Park was named for the 16th President of the United States shortly after his assassination in 1865. The park stretches along the lakeshore and contains the Lincoln Park Zoo, the Lincoln Park Conservatory and the Lincoln Park Cultural Center. The 1,188.62-acre park itself offers golf courses, baseball fields, a skate park and paths for walking, jogging or biking. Don't miss the iconic Honeycomb, a popular spot for proposals, weddings and photo-ops, and the magical Alfred Caldwell Lily Pool hidden at the north end of the zoo.
